Obverse

(en) King in imperial attire receiving blessing from Jesus or Jesus putting crown on his head and holding globus cruciger in his left hand, Christ holding Gospel in his left hand.

Script: grecki

Lettering: CTEФANOC PJZ O ΔꙊKAC IC XC OПANTOKPATOP

Reverse

(en) Winged Archangel Michael bust, nimbate, facing holding sword upright with his right and scabbard or sheath with his left.

Script: grecki

Lettering: ΜΗ AR

Unabridged legend: ΜΗΧΑΗΛ ΑΡΧΑΓΕΛΟΣ

Comments

(en) Reference: Stockert NZ XVII 1914, p195, Um. Pregled I 1937, 16, Maric 1956 T XIII 1/2 and p75, J (1), I (1.1)

Only 2 silver coins are known to exist and kept in Peoples Museum in Belgrade Serbia.
